In a way I get where you're coming from. The situation sucks. It's not fun. It makes it hard to be competitive when someone else's resources are dominating and controlling the market. But that's simply capitalism working as it always has. Some people have a lot of time to play, and that gives them an edge. Some people have a wealth of resources because they bought low and in bulk, or because they've already accumulated so much wealth over their years of playing to the point where they'll never be at risk of running out. For some people the goal isn't to make money, but rather to exert control over the market. And if they do care about money, it's an age-old tactic to kill off your competition by selling at prices so low that folks without your coffers can't afford to compete. All of this is capitalism as usual, and none of it breaks the ToS.
And I'll agree that it sucks. But it's not proof of RMT.

Final advice: if you want to get rich, the secret isn't selling what you want to sell. The secret is selling items others want to buy, and buy often, that have a low production cost compared to market value.
Once you get rich, then you can afford to sell what you want to sell. If you still think it's worth your time.
